Course Description
This course introduces builders, contractors, and industry professionals to the fundamentals of residential HVAC design and installation, with a focus on new home construction. Learners will gain a practical understanding of how heating systems, ductwork, and mechanical ventilation work together to create comfortable, efficient, and healthy indoor environments.
This course covers:
- General HVAC Fundamentals: Key design standards (TECA, HRAI, SMACNA, ASHRAE) and CSA F280 heat loss/heat gain calculations that determine system sizing.
- Heating Systems: Common residential heating options, including furnaces, heat pumps, ductless mini-splits, electric baseboards, and hydronic systems, with guidance on equipment selection and commissioning.
- Ductwork: Principles of duct design, sizing, and installation; supply and return air distribution; sealing, insulation, and fire protection requirements in line with national and provincial codes.
- Ventilation: Mechanical ventilation strategies, HRV/ERV system design and balancing, minimum airflow requirements (CSA-F326, ASHRAE 62.2), and managing indoor humidity for comfort and durability.
